Quote:
Originally Posted by MrSilverstrike View Post
Hey everyone, I was tinkering today with an open source project that provides a web UI for applying these specific patches and would love some feedback.
This is something I've always wanted to do but never got around to it, and it looks nearly perfect.

I quickly skimmed the code, and it looks good overall. There's a few things I don't like, but there's nothing too terrible in it, and most of it is excellent.

(I also read your post about LLMs on your blog, and I happen to agree with most of your sentiments)

Some of the patches require customizing values in the patch itself, so it'd be good to allow editing a patch while selecting it.

It would also be nice to allow importing/exporting the configuration.
